Abstract
This paper presents the design and specification of a BISDN user-to-network interface (UNI) named DRAGON (Distributed Access Generic Optical Network) for SMDS networks. The UNI allows clusters of nodes to be connected to an SMDS network via fiber-optic lines. The capacity of each line is shared by all the nodes in the cluster to make more efficient use of bandwidth. We constructed an extended finite state model (EFSM) of the DRAGON using ITU standard Specification and Description Language (SDL). The model was simulated and validated using the SDT 3.02 toolset from Telelogic. An extensive set of simulations were conducted to ascertain correct logical behavior. The model was then independently verified using two different algorithms: bit-state and random walk. The results showed that the design was verified to a high degree of coverage
